    1934 Lithgow fixer upper "Acquisition"

    All:
    This 1934 Lithgowicon MK III followed me home from the local pawn shop yesterday. The receiver is marked 1934 and the barrel is dated May 1935. It has been sporterized with a mismatched bolt, but the barrel is full length and looks pretty good. For what I paid for it, I'm definitely restoring it.

    The bolt is a Bathurst marked "28227"" and all the parts are Ozzy. The receiver main serial # is "B22096" and the Lithgow Serial by the bolt track is "A49". The bolt looks like it has been with this rifle for a long time. Head space is great, but I haven't checked the locking lugs yet.

    An interesting find is the stock was fitted with the rear tie plate with the steel pins going forward (see Pic). Even with these installed, the stock is pretty hammered at the draws.

    I have a good bit of what is needed to get her back, but I'm gonna need help for sure.

    Opinions? Observations??
